Hi de hi
I am using a combo box (cmbindivlist) on a form (frmindiv) which is
populated from a column on form (d1) to view existing worksheets or create
a
new one if it doesn't exist!
I am using:
Private Sub cmdviewi_Click()
If Cmbindivlist.ListIndex -1 Then
indivsh = Cmbindivlist.Name
If sheetexists(indivsh) Then
Sheets(Cmbindivlist.Name).Select
Else: Call makesheeti
End If
Sheets(indivsh).Visible = True
Range("a1:a1").Select
End If
End Sub
the sheetexsts function is in a separate module:
Public Function sheetexists(ByVal indivsh) As Boolean
' Returns TRUE if sheet exists in the active workbook
Dim x As Object
On Error Resume Next
Set x = ActiveWorkbook.Sheets(indivsh)
If Err = 0 Then sheetexists = True Else: sheetexists = False
End Function
(obtained and tweaked from this site)
but when I break on the cmdviewi sub I notice that indivsh is ""
result....
a new sheet created called cmbindivlist.
